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Прочее";
Текущий архив: 2008.05.04;
Скачать: [xml.tar.bz2];

Вниз

Какие есть версии делфи?   Найти похожие ветки 

 
Lets   (2008-03-22 00:02) [0]

Давно не занимался кодингом, и последняя версия на момент начала моего затянувшегося перерыва в работе - седьмая. Подскажите, насколько изменилась картина к настоящему времени? Что можете сказать о совместимости исходников со старыми версиями (есть проекты для делфи6), и имеет ли смысл переходить на что-либо новое?
Спасибо.


 
KilkennyCat ©   (2008-03-22 00:12) [1]

Ответ на вопрос тянет на статью страниц на 50.


 
easy ©   (2008-03-22 00:23) [2]


> имеет ли смысл переходить на что-либо новое?

нет


 
Loginov Dmitry ©   (2008-03-22 00:25) [3]

> Давно не занимался кодингом, и последняя версия на момент
> начала моего затянувшегося перерыва в работе - седьмая.
> Подскажите, насколько изменилась картина к настоящему времени?


За это время с горем пополам сляпали Delphi2007, на нет изуродовали хэлп, добавили десяток новых директив (8 из них нафик не нужны) и добились поддержку стилей висты. Короче, стало хуже, чем было. Если поддержка стилей висты не сильно требуется, то переходить не стоит!


 
oxffff ©   (2008-03-22 00:31) [4]


> Loginov Dmitry ©   (22.03.08 00:25) [3]


Ну не надоело?
У Delphi есть плюсы.
И их не так уж и мало.
Ну а то, что оптимизатор слабоват. Ну ничего.

Зато есть то, чего дяде Хейлсбергу не дает покоя. :)

http://blog.marcocantu.com/blog/dynamic_methods_delphi_part1.html


 
tesseract ©   (2008-03-22 12:40) [5]


> Если поддержка стилей висты не сильно требуется, то переходить
> не стоит!


В D2006 очень интересные есть возможности и компоненты. Но генокод поуродовали неплохо.


 
tesseract ©   (2008-03-22 13:01) [6]


> совместимости исходников со старыми версиями (есть проекты
> для делфи6)


D6 должны компилироваться и работать, если не игрался с прямыми всякими мелочами.


 
TUser ©   (2008-03-22 16:52) [7]

Создателей справки к TD нельзя убивать, их надо заставить пользоваться своим детищем.


 
Anatoly Podgoretsky ©   (2008-03-22 16:58) [8]

Ты зверь.


 
Пробегал3...   (2008-03-22 17:14) [9]


> имеет ли смысл переходить на что-либо новое?

да


 
Kolan ©   (2008-03-22 17:53) [10]

Есть смысл переходить на D 2006, 2007


 
Lets   (2008-03-24 21:45) [11]

Спасибо за ответы, а freepascal хорошая альтернатива? Пишу только на winapi...


 
TUser ©   (2008-03-25 07:55) [12]

> Спасибо за ответы, а freepascal хорошая альтернатива? Пишу только на winapi...

Смотря, что ты такое пишешь. В принципе, компилятор в режиме delphi работает нормально. Бинарник получается компактным и быстрым. Но придется забыть про борландовский дебаггер и все, что связано с IDE (подсказки, быстрый прыг на ошибку).

У меня установлен FP + TD + (дома) D7. Текст набираю в FAR + colorer, потом убираю ошибку в TD (уж очень удобно он прыгает), компилирую чем придется. Несовместимости языков бывают, FP, имхо, даже более строгий, что хорошо - гарантирует от моих ошибок в какой-то мере. Разумеется, в FP нет многих фишек Delphi, например, RTTI.



Страницы: 1 вся ветка

Форум: "Прочее";
Текущий архив: 2008.05.04;
Скачать: [xml.tar.bz2];

Наверх




Память: 0.47 MB
Время: 0.006 c
15-1206012149
usr
2008-03-20 14:22
2008.05.04
MS SQL Server 2000


2-1207412150
Dr.Andrew
2008-04-05 20:15
2008.05.04
Почему не работает конструкция case of и как решить проблему?


15-1205743389
REA
2008-03-17 11:43
2008.05.04
GPS перехват


15-1206439260
KSergey
2008-03-25 13:01
2008.05.04
Отрисовка курсора в Windows


2-1207644188
Ri2008
2008-04-08 12:43
2008.05.04
0x0004





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ский